The filaments Spectrum Stone is a series of PLA-based plastics with admixtures to obtain an imitation of “stony” structure of printed items. The Stone type filament, manufactured in two shades (Stone Age Light and Stone Age Dark) demonstrates excellent masking of layers, while printed items feel rough resembling real stone. The admixtures do not affect much the properties of printed items.
A major aspect is the use of printing nozzles with diameters of 0.4mm or more.

Technical details
Density | 1.24 g/cm3 |
Nozzle temperature | 185-225°C |
Bed temperature | 0-45°C |
Printing speed | 40-80 mm/s |

The original properties of Stone series filaments determine their applications for industries mostly related to the decorative art and architecture.
Spectrum Stone Age has been used to create dozens of models of objects which already exist as well as to visualise objects to be built.
